1. A process for making a cut-resistant ply-twisted yarn comprising:

  • a) providing a first multifilament yarn having a tensile strength of at least 4 grams per denier and comprising continuous organic filaments, said first yarn having a twist in a first direction of from 0.5 to 10 turns per inch;

    b) providing a second yarn comprising 1 to 5 continuous inorganic filament(s); and

    c) ply-twisting the first yarn and the second yarn about each other 2 to 15 turns per inch in a second direction opposite to that of the twist in the first yarn to form a ply-twisted yarn having an overall effective twist of +/−

    5 turns per inch.
